There are two primary types of pipping that can be used for your water main line install. The most common, copper piping, is the most expensive and is best for cold climates. PVC piping is of lower quality for a water line install and is much less costly. Ask the expert plumbers at Lowry Services whats best for your water line replacement & your budget.
If a water main line is difficult to access, such as underneath a tree or cement sidewalk, excavation can be a costly affair as it will require much heavier equipment. A standard water line install should only require an excavator, if at all, which runs considerably cheaper.
The further your Southeastern Pennsylvania home is from the city water line, the overall install will become more expensive for the additional materials & labor needed to extend further. What To Do If Your Water Pipes Break?
The first steps you need to take when you realize your water line has broken is to shut off the main water to your house. Next make sure that you do not touch any electrical fixtures that could possibly have gotten water on them as it could harm you or the fixtures.
